1905 Italian original Print - The Mercato Nuovo in 1884 - from book Florence & Some Tuscan Cities (1905) arc et fleches the image is both arrestingDate: 1905 Illustration size: 4 x 5. 5 inches Page size : 6 x 8. 5 inches Artist: Robert Charles Goff About The Poster: This small illustration comes from the book Florence & Some Tuscan Cities, published in London in 1905. The work brings together more than 70 watercolors painted by Robert Charles Goff, accompanied by texts written by his wife, Clarissa Goff.
